Education

  • 1971-1975 Ph.D. in Physics, Polytechnic Institute of Brooklyn, U.S.A.
  • 1969-1971 M.S. in Physics, Clemson University, U.S.A.
  • 1964-1968 B.S. in Electrophysics, National Chiao Tung Univ., R.O.C.

    

Experience

  • Professor (1986 -present), Chairman, Dept. of Physics (1987-90); Dean of R. & D. (1998-2004); Dean, College of Science (2004-07), Vice President (2006-2010), Honorary Chair Professor (2011-present), National Tsing Hua University
  • Deputy Head (1986-90), Head (1991-95), Users Division, Deputy Director (1995-96), Director (2010 -present), National Synchrotron Radiation Research Center
  • Member, Commission on Synchrotron Radiation, International Union of Crystallography (IUCr) (2008 -present)
  • Chairman, The Crystallographic Committee (2005-2010)
  • Councilor (1999 -2010), Secretary/Treasurer (1999-2002), Asian Crystallographic Association
  • Co-editor, Adv. Material Sci. & Tech. (1997-2001)
  • President, Physical Society of R.O.C. (1992), Co-editor, Chin. J. Physics, Member, Academic Committee (2000-08)
  • Member, Commission on Structure and Dynamics of Condensed Matter, IUPAP (1991-95)
  • Director, Physics Research Promotion Center (1987-90), Director General, Department of Natural Sciences (1993-95), National Science Council
  • Visiting Scholar, Max Planck Institute for Solid State Research, Germany (1981-82)
  • Assist. Prof., Assoc. Prof., Professor (1975-85), State University of Campinas, Sao Paulo, Brazil

Honors

  • Elected Member of the Academy of Sciences for the Developing World (TWAS) (2011)
  • Honorary Chair Professor, National Tsing Hua University (2011)
  • Distinguished Scientist, National Synchrotron Radiation Research Center (2011)
  • Academician, Academia Sinica (2010)
  • Ho Chin-Duei Outstanding Honorary Award (Basic Science) (2010)
  • B. E. Warren Diffraction Physics Award, American Crystallographic Association (2009)
  • Fellow, American Physical Society (2007)
  • Tsing Hua Distinguished Chair Professor, National Tsing Hua University (2006-2011)
  • Chair, Foundation for the Advancement of Outstanding Scholarship (2006-2010)
  • Tung Yuan Award for Science & Technology (2005)
  • Tsing Hua Professor (Chair) of Natural Sciences, National Tsing Hua University (2003-2005)
  • Elected Member, Asian Pacific Academy of Materials Science (2003)
  • Senior Distinguished Research Fellow, National Science Council (2002-2008)
  • Distinguished Alumnus, National Chiao Tung University (2001)
  • National Chair Professorship in Mathematics and Natural Sciences (Life-long), Ministry of Education, Taiwan, R.O.C. (1999-2002), (2002-2005)
  • Academic Award in Mathematics and Natural Sciences, Ministry of Education, Taiwan, R.O.C. (1997)
  • Distinguished Research Fellow, National Science Council (1996-2001)
  • Fellow, Physical Society of R.O.C. (1993)
  • Sun Yet San Academic Award (1993)
  • Outstanding Research Award in Physics, National Science Council (1986-1994)
